6. Embrace the Dog-Friendly Vibe
Seriously, if you have a furry friend, Carmel is their paradise. Dogs are not just tolerated; they’re celebrated. Many restaurants offer patio dining for pups, and shops often have water bowls out front. It’s dog-gone delightful.
Carmel Beach is famous for letting dogs roam leash-free, which is basically a canine dream come true. Pro tip: look for the “Dog Friendly” signs; you’ll find them everywhere, ensuring your bestie has a great time too.

8. Discover Point Lobos State Natural Reserve
Okay, technically just outside Carmel, but you absolutely have to go. Point Lobos is often called the “crown jewel of the State Park system” for a reason. Expect dramatic cliffs, hidden coves, and barking sea lions. Itโs breathtaking.
The hiking trails are relatively easy and offer unparalleled views of the Pacific, with opportunities to spot whales, otters, and countless birds. Pro tip: arrive early, especially on weekends, as parking fills up fast for this popular spot.

12. Discover Tor House & Hawk Tower
Step into the mind of poet Robinson Jeffers by visiting his incredible home, built from stones he personally hauled from the beach. Tor House and Hawk Tower are architectural marvels and a testament to one man’s vision. Itโs truly unique.
Tours are limited and require reservations, but they offer a fascinating glimpse into the life and work of the famous poet. Pro tip: book your tour well in advance; itโs a popular and intimate experience that sells out quickly.
